I mentioned this in another article but the easiest way to calculate math problems I have found is not with a calculator but instead using this line. The easiest way to access this for people not used to this likely would be to just place your cursor to the right of any letters in the line. Then hold down the delete button until it deletes all letters in this line. Then you can write something like: 1/3 of 7.8 billion like I did yesterday to find out what 1/3 of humanity of earth in lockdown would be which turns out to be 2.6 billion people in lockdown from coronavirus so far.
